"Surely I am coming soon"
                    REVELATIONS 22:20
by B.J. Buckley

And the night air sweet
with jasmine scent—
alfalfa
full in purple
bloom.
Tomorrow?
There's a storm
in the west,
dark thunderheads, the sky
violet-green
presaging
deluge, hailstones,
shattering
wind.
Not yet.
Distant electron
muttering, great tributary
streaks, forked
lightning cloud
to cloud still
heaven-caught
above the narrow
canyon.
Air
alive with voices,
avian horde, the descant
warblers
choiring in the dusk—
marsh wren, robin, sparrow,
finch, blue heron's
barbaric
yawp.
Come, perhaps, and
gone
unnoticed
quietly as rails
in reeds
precise and careful
clothed
in that color made
between the shadows
and the
light.



for Tom Wheeler
